## Sink Artceram La Fontana and Cisal LineaViva: A Deep Dive into Design and Functionality

This exploration delves into the captivating world of kitchen and bathroom sinks, focusing specifically on two prominent players: *Artceram's La Fontana* collection and *Cisal's LineaViva* range. We'll examine their design philosophies, material choices, installation options, and overall suitability for various design aesthetics. The comparison will highlight their unique selling points and help discerning consumers make informed decisions based on their individual needs and preferences.

Part 1: Artceram La Fontana – A Symphony of Italian Craftsmanship

*Artceram*, a renowned Italian manufacturer, is celebrated for its commitment to *high-quality ceramic production* and *innovative designs*. The *La Fontana* collection embodies this ethos, showcasing a range of sinks that seamlessly blend *elegance* and *functionality*. The collection's defining characteristic is its emphasis on *sculptural forms*. Instead of merely being utilitarian fixtures, La Fontana sinks are designed as *statement pieces*, capable of transforming a simple bathroom or kitchen into a space of refined sophistication.

One of the key aspects of the La Fontana collection is its *versatility*. Sinks are available in a variety of *sizes*, *shapes* (from *rectangular* and *oval* to *unique, free-flowing designs*), and *installation methods*. Whether you prefer a *freestanding*, *undermount*, *inset*, or *wall-mounted* sink, La Fontana offers a suitable option. This flexibility allows for seamless integration into diverse architectural styles and personal preferences, making it ideal for both *traditional* and *modern* settings.

The *material* used in the La Fontana collection is *high-quality ceramic*, known for its *durability*, *hygiene*, and *ease of maintenance*. The *smooth, non-porous surface* prevents the accumulation of dirt and bacteria, ensuring lasting cleanliness and hygiene. Moreover, the *rich, lustrous finish* adds to the overall aesthetic appeal of the sinks. The attention to detail extends to the *finishes* available, with options ranging from *classic white* and *elegant beige* to *more contemporary colours*, allowing for customization to match any décor scheme. Many La Fontana models boast *integrated overflow systems* and *pre-drilled tap holes*, simplifying installation and enhancing practicality.

Part 2: Cisal LineaViva – Modern Minimalism Redefined

*Cisal*, another prominent player in the Italian sanitaryware industry, is recognized for its dedication to *modern design* and *functional excellence*. The *LineaViva* collection exemplifies this approach, presenting a series of sinks that epitomize *clean lines*, *minimalist aesthetics*, and *uncompromising practicality*.

Unlike the more *sculptural* approach of La Fontana, LineaViva focuses on *geometric precision* and *unobtrusive elegance*. The sinks are characterized by their *sleek profiles*, *sharp edges*, and *uncluttered designs*. This *minimalist philosophy* makes them particularly well-suited for *contemporary kitchens* and *bathrooms*, where clean lines and unfussy aesthetics are highly valued.

The LineaViva collection boasts a wide array of *sizes* and *shapes*, catering to diverse needs and spatial considerations. The *installation methods* also offer flexibility, with options such as *undermount*, *inset*, and *integrated* sinks available. The *material* of choice remains *high-quality ceramic*, ensuring the same *durability*, *hygiene*, and *easy maintenance* benefits as seen in the Artceram collection. However, Cisal may also offer options in other materials like *stainless steel*, depending on specific LineaViva models, providing a greater degree of material versatility.

Part 4: Beyond Aesthetics: Functionality and Practical Considerations

While aesthetics play a crucial role, functionality is equally important when selecting a sink. Both Artceram and Cisal understand this, incorporating features designed to enhance the user experience. Consider the following factors:

* Depth: The *depth* of the sink impacts its practicality. A *deeper sink* is ideal for washing larger items, while a *shallower sink* might be better suited for smaller spaces. Both La Fontana and LineaViva offer various depths depending on the specific model.

* Drainage System: The *efficiency* of the *drainage system* is vital. Look for sinks with *smooth, well-designed drainage systems* to prevent water from accumulating. Both brands employ high-quality drainage systems.

* Material Durability: Both collections utilize *high-quality ceramic*, but individual model construction and glazing quality can vary. Research specific models to determine their resistance to scratching and staining.

* Installation: The *installation method* should be considered based on your existing countertop and personal preferences. Undermount sinks offer a *sleek, integrated look*, while inset sinks are *easier to install*. Wall-mounted sinks maximize counter space. Both collections offer a variety of installation options.

* Maintenance: *Ease of maintenance* is a crucial factor. Ceramic is generally easy to clean, but some finishes may be more resistant to stains than others. Check the manufacturer's guidelines for cleaning and maintenance.
